Step Ladders: More Details on Kitemarks and The Titan 3 Tread Medium-Duty Platform Steps
The ES EN categorization is anchored in the maximum safe load that the ladder carries, which signifies the full weight of the user together with any equipment and material which is being utilized on the ladder. A Class 1 ladder carries as high as 130kg, and contains a maximum static vertical value of 175kg. Step ladders within this category are suitable for trade and industrial employment. A ladder classified as EN131 is rated to support 115kg, and a maximum static vertical load of 150kg. The ladders are ranked for application in light trade and industrial use or for heavy DYI employment. A Class 3 ladder has a duty rating of 95kg, plus 125kg maximum static vertical load rating. Such a ladder is safe to use only in light duty domestic (household) applications.
Step Ladders: Key Features of the Titan 3 Tread Medium-Duty Industrial Alloy Platform Steps
Even though it is grouped for Class 1 utilization, this strong aluminum ladder is also suitable for heavy Do-It-Yourself utilization. It contains expansive 70mm deep, double riveted rungs. This ladder comes with a hard-wearing locking side stay, which helps it stay in place in the best suited unbending, open position. The rear legs of the step ladder are essential structural elements that furnish inflexibility and power to this design. The Titan 3 tread step ladder includes tubular rear legs that furnish a lot of stiffness. While every single step ladder doesn't come with a platform, the sensible thing to do is to pick one that has it, due to the fact that a platform makes the ladder more adaptable. This Titan model features a strong chequer plate platform.
Step Ladders: A Few Specifications of the Titan 3 Tread Platform Step Ladder
This Titan 3 tread has anti slip rubber feet, an important feature, especially when the ladder is used outdoors, or in wet indoor environments. It has an additionally higher handrail for reassure and protection. The ladder has 3 treads, and its overall open height is 1.27m. The closed length is 1.40m, and the ladder weighs 4.5kg. It contains a duty rating of 130kg, along with a maximum static vertical load rating of 175kg.
